When is the best time of year to stay in a hostel in Ballinamore Bridge?
Good weather’s definitely a plus when you’re discovering new places, so here’s a little information that may be helpful: The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 57°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 41°F. Average annual precipitation for Ballinamore Bridge is 42 inches.
What is there to see and do in Ballinamore Bridge?
Depending on what you’re interested in, you might like to explore the area around Ballinamore Bridge. Get out into nature with places like Lough Ree and Rose Island. Cultural attractions include Roscommon Museum, Battle of Aughrim Interpretive Centre, and Derryglad Folk & Heritage Museum. Additional attractions include Dr. Hyde Park, Roscommon Castle, and Athlone Golf Club.
